A Day To Remember are celebrating the 10th anniversary of their sixth studio album, “Bad Vibrations,” with a new anniversary vinyl pressing and accompanying merch capsule.
Originally released on September 2, 2016, “Bad Vibrations” officially reached the decade mark yesterday. The new 10th anniversary edition is available across multiple vinyl colorways, with Epitaph Records currently offering an exclusive pink-and-green pressing limited to 500 copies.
The new vinyl editions arrive alongside a dedicated “Bad Vibrations” merch capsule, giving fans an opportunity to commemorate the album’s anniversary in more than one way.
